Beef Tortilla Soup is such an easy and delicious comfort food! Loaded with spices, beans, corn, tomatoes, and everything you’d expect from the perfect tortilla soup, but with ground beef instead of chicken. Top with shredded cheese, tortilla strips, and all the fixings for the ultimate Mexican beef soup!

A bowl of beef tortilla soup topped with sour cream and tortilla chips.

This post may include affiliate links that earn us a small commission from your purchases at no extra cost to you.

What’s in this Beef Tortilla Soup recipe?

If you love chicken tortilla soup, you’re going to love this tortilla soup with beef too! It’s filled with the same Mexican flavors, but I added ground beef instead of chicken. It’s just as delicious and just as easy to make.

  • Ground Beef: Ground chuck or hamburger meat both work for this delicious Mexican soup recipe!
  • Rotel: This mix of tomatoes and green chiles adds the perfect sweet and smoky Tex-Mex flavor to the soup.
  • Broth: I used both beef and chicken broth, but you can use one or the other for the full amount if you prefer.
  • Butter: Helps cooks the onion and garlic.
  • Onion: Diced onions add savory aromatic flavor. I recommend using white or yellow, but you can sub red onions if you like them better.
  • Garlic: A few cloves of garlic adds more depth of flavor.
  • Tomato Juice: This is a tomato-based soup, so this helps fill out the liquid.
  • Water: A little more liquid to fill out the broth.
  • Oil: Helps to cook the onions and garlic. Olive oil or canola oil work best for sauteing.
  • Worcestershire Sauce: Adds deep umami flavor to the soup.
  • Steak Sauce: Use your favorite brand.
  • Beans: A mix of red and black beans add texture. Feel free to use all black or red instead of both.
  • Corn: Kernels of corn add more texture plus a slightly sweet and buttery flavor.
  • Lime: Adds acidity to balance the flavors and adds a bright splash.
  • Spices: Chili powder and cumin add just a bit of heat. Add more if you want your soup a little spicier.

Notes from the Test Kitchen

Don’t forget to finish each bowl of soup with tortilla strips or crushed tortilla chips (or keep them whole), sour cream, avocado slices, shredded cheese, or any other toppings you like!

Variations on Tortilla Beef Soup

If you have some shredded beef (fully cooked), you can throw that into the pot with the rest of the tortilla soup ingredients and cook as directed. You can make this beef birria or barbacoa beef ahead of time for extra delicious flavor!

A person stirring a pot of Mexican beef soup with a wooden spoon.
Email This Recipe
Enter your email and we’ll send the recipe directly to you!
Please enable JavaScript in your browser to complete this form.
Recipe Card

Beef Tortilla Soup

4.54 from 50 votes
Prep: 15 minutes
Cook: 1 hour
Total: 1 hour 15 minutes
Servings: 6
Author: Becky Hardin
A bowl of beef tortilla soup with tortilla chips and sour cream.
This easy tortilla soup is made with beef, beans, corn, Rotel, and lots of other delicious ingredients. Just throw everything in a pot and let it cook!
Step-by-step photos can be seen below the recipe card.
Save this recipe!
Enter your email and we’ll send the recipe directly to you, plus new recipes weekly!
Please enable JavaScript in your browser to complete this form.

Ingredients 

  • 2 lbs lean ground chuck browned and drained of grease
  • 2 tablespoons canola oil or olive oil
  • 2 tablespoons unsalted butter (¼ stick)
  • 1 onion diced
  • 3 cloves garlic minced
  • 10 ounces Rotel tomatoes or generic (1 can)
  • 2 cups low-sodium beef broth
  • 2 cups low-sodium chicken broth
  • 1 cups water
  • 3 cups tomato juice
  • 1 tablespoon chili powder
  • teaspoons ground cumin
  • 2 tablespoons Worcestershire Sauce
  • 1 tablespoon bottled steak sauce such as A1
  • 15 ounces canned black beans drained (1 can)
  • 15 ounces canned red beans drained (1 can)
  • 15.25 ounces canned whole kernel corn (1 can)
  • ½ lime juiced
  • 2 tablespoons chopped fresh cilantro

Toppings

  • Tortilla chips
  • Shredded cheese Mexican blend, Cheddar or your favorite
  • Sour Cream optional
  • Avocado slices optional

Instructions 

  • Heat oil and butter over medium heat in a large Dutch oven or soup pan.
    2 tablespoons canola oil, 2 tablespoons unsalted butter
    A black pot filled with oil on a table.
  • Add chopped onion and sauté until translucent. Add minced garlic and cook and additional 30 seconds.
    1 onion, 3 cloves garlic
    A pot with onions and garlic in it.
  • Add all soup ingredients (including the browned ground chuck, but not the cilantro, chips, cheese, or toppings).
    2 lbs lean ground chuck, 10 ounces Rotel tomatoes, 2 cups low-sodium beef broth, 2 cups low-sodium chicken broth, 1 cups water, 3 cups tomato juice, 1 tablespoon chili powder, 1½ teaspoons ground cumin, 2 tablespoons Worcestershire Sauce, 1 tablespoon bottled steak sauce, 15 ounces canned black beans, 15 ounces canned red beans, 15.25 ounces canned whole kernel corn, ½ lime
    A person stirring a pot of soup with a wooden spoon.
  • Cover the pot, bring the soup to a boil, reduce the heat to low and simmer 45-60 minutes.
    A pot of beef tortilla soup with beans and corn in it.
  • Add freshly chopped cilantro and stir well.
    2 tablespoons chopped fresh cilantro
  • Pour soup into heatproof bowls and top with tortilla chips and shredded cheese. Serve immediately.
    Tortilla chips, Shredded cheese
  • If desired, garnish with avocado slices and/or sour cream.
    Sour Cream, Avocado slices
  • Enjoy!

Video

Becky’s Tips

Storage: Store beef tortilla soup in an airtight container in the fridge for 5 days, or the freezer for 3 months.
Calories: 508kcalCarbohydrates: 9gProtein: 28gFat: 39gSaturated Fat: 14gCholesterol: 117mgSodium: 813mgPotassium: 905mgFiber: 1gSugar: 5gVitamin A: 1070IUVitamin C: 30.3mgCalcium: 71mgIron: 4.6mg

Nutrition information is automatically calculated, so should only be used as an approximation.

Did you make this? Leave a comment!

Serving Suggestions

Serve bowls of this Mexican beef soup with all of your favorite toppings. Add fresh tortillas or flat breads to the table for dipping. It makes a great pairing with ground beef tacos, beef taquitos, or beef enchiladas. And it never hurts to have some chips and guacamole or queso nearby!

How to Make Beef Tortilla Soup Step by Step

Heat the Fats: Heat 2 tablespoons of canola or olive oil and 2 tablespoons of unsalted butter over medium heat in a large Dutch oven or soup pan.

A black pot filled with oil on a table.

Sauté the Onion and Garlic: Add 1 chopped onion and sauté until translucent. Add 3 cloves of minced garlic and cook an additional 30 seconds.

A pot with onions and garlic in it.

Add the Ingredients: Add 2 pounds of lean ground chuck, 10 ounces (1 can) of Rotel tomatoes, 2 cups of beef broth, 2 cups of chicken broth, 1 cup of water, 3 cups of tomato juice, 1 tablespoon of chili powder, 1½ teaspoons of ground cumin, 2 tablespoons of Worcestershire Sauce, 1 tablespoon of bottled steak sauce, 15 ounces (1 can) of drained black beans, 15 ounces (1 can) of drained red beans, 15.25 ounces (1 can) of whole kernel corn, and the juice of ½ fresh lime.

A person stirring a pot of soup with a wooden spoon.

Simmer and Serve: Cover the pot, bring the soup to a boil, reduce the heat to low, and simmer 45-60 minutes. Add 2 tablespoons of freshly chopped cilantro and stir well. Pour soup into heatproof bowls and top with tortilla chips and shredded cheese. Serve immediately. If desired, garnish with avocado slices and/or sour cream.

A pot of beef tortilla soup with beans and corn in it.

How to Store and Reheat 

Store leftover beef tortilla soup in airtight container, and keep in the refrigerator up to 5 days. Reheat in a pot on the stovetop, simmering and stirring until fully warmed through. Or reheat in the microwave, stirring every 30 seconds, until warm.

How to Freeze 

To freeze soup: Let the beef tortilla soup cool to room temperature, then pour it into freezer-safe containers. Freeze for up to 3 months, and defrost in the fridge before reheating.

If you’d like to store it in bags, pour cooled soup into heavy-duty resealable bags and lay flat on a rimmed baking tray. Place it in the freezer for 1-2 hours until solid, then rearrange the bags to freeze long-term.

A bowl of tortilla soup with ground beef, cheese, tortilla chips, and sour cream.
What is tortilla soup?

Tortilla soup (sopa de tortilla) is a Mexican soup with a tomato base, chiles, spices, and more. It’s named for the tortilla strips served on top (the more the better), and is typically served with toppings of cheese, avocado, and sour cream. It’s often made with chicken, but here I made it with beef instead.

How long does beef tortilla soup need to cook?

Let the soup simmer for 45-60 minutes, until warmed through. Letting it cook a little longer will thicken the consistency slightly.

Can I make this spicier?

To increase the heat, add a couple more teaspoons of chili powder, and/or add a pinch of cayenne pepper. You could also mix in a small amount of taco sauce or hot sauce to taste.

More Soup Recipes To Try

Meet Becky Hardin

Becky Hardin is a wife and mother living in Saint Louis Missouri. She founded The Cookie Rookie in 2012 as a creative way to share recipes. Now, she is a trusted resource for easy cooking around the world, being featured in Taste of Home, The Kitchn, ABC’s Home and Family, and more. Here at The Cookie Rookie she is the editor in chief of all recipes and continues to enjoy sharing her passion for cooking for busy families. She has since founded two additional food blogs, Easy Chicken Recipes and Easy Dessert Recipes.

4.54 from 50 votes (45 ratings without comment)
Subscribe
Notify of
guest
Recipe Rating




This site uses Akismet to reduce spam. Learn how your comment data is processed.

19 Comments
Inline Feedbacks
View all comments
Zach
Zach
January 3, 2019 12:28 pm

This recipe is awesome! Really tasty and easy to make. I personally like food really spiced up so I doubled the cumin and chili powder but that’s totally just a personal preference, this soup is amazing just on it’s own.5 stars

essay editing edit it org service
essay editing edit it org service
November 1, 2017 5:25 am

I like your recepie. I guess that is the best recepie I have ever cooked. I need to eat all the kinds of soups.5 stars

Andrea
Andrea
March 30, 2017 9:56 pm

Can’t find the recipe!

Bette
Bette
February 16, 2017 9:38 am

Perhaps I missed this, but would like to know # of calories per serving and # of servings when following the amounts in the recipe.

I made this yesterday and we loved it. It is soooo good!!! A keeper!

Ann
Ann
February 12, 2017 11:39 am

This looks relish. Where did you pick up the gorgeous soup cups?

Ann
Ann
February 12, 2017 11:40 am
Reply to  Ann

Haha!! I mean delish. Stupid auto correct!

Ann
Ann
February 14, 2017 7:06 am
Reply to  Ann

Thanks

Alma Vorrei
Alma Vorrei
February 9, 2017 12:50 am

This soup is fantastic!! I’ve made this soup many times now and really like it compared to other recipes.

Kathy Ratay
Kathy Ratay
February 8, 2017 1:28 pm

Looks fabulous!

Sarah
Sarah
February 8, 2017 10:11 am

I’m assuming you cook the ground meat with onion and garlic?

Danielle
Danielle
February 8, 2017 9:08 am

This sounds like such a wonderful recipe. I do love chicken tortilla soup, but I’d love to give this a try. What a great dish for a cold winter!

cakespy
cakespy
February 8, 2017 6:40 am

COZY COZY COZY! This looks delicious. I just went to the Northeast for a few days and don’t think I’ll shake the chill all month. This recipe looks like it might help!